2 <my-global-icon iconName=
"history" aria-hidden=
"true"></my-global-icon>
3 <ng-container i18n
>My history
</ng-container>
6 <div class=
"top-buttons">
7 <div class=
"history-switch">
8 <my-input-switch [(ngModel)]=
"videosHistoryEnabled" (ngModelChange)=
"onVideosHistoryChange()"></my-input-switch>
9 <label i18n
>Video history
</label>
12 <button class=
"delete-history" (click)=
"deleteHistory()" i18n
>
13 <my-global-icon iconName=
"delete" aria-hidden=
"true"></my-global-icon>
19 <div class=
"no-history" i18n *
ngIf=
"hasDoneFirstQuery && videos.length === 0">You don't have any video history yet.
</div>
21 <div myInfiniteScroller (nearOfBottom)=
"onNearOfBottom()" [autoInit]=
"true" [dataObservable]=
"onDataSubject.asObservable()" class=
"videos">
22 <div class=
"video" *
ngFor=
"let video of videos">
24 [video]=
"video" [displayAsRow]=
"true"
25 (videoRemoved)=
"removeVideoFromArray(video)" (videoBlocked)=
"removeVideoFromArray(video)"
26 ></my-video-miniature>